2009 debut in Frankfurt Auto Show, Available in EU Spring 2010, US FALL 2010 as 2011 model year , we are likely to see the car by Summer 2009 just we did this year with the F01 7 series

Originally Posted by BigMike' post='648058' date='Aug 16 2008, 11:21 PM
Taiwan's usually about 4-6 months behind the EU...
Korea is about the same. Japan is the largest market in Asia for BMW and they are about 4 to 5 months behind. So it would be hard to believe that other Asian markets would get a new model BMW sooner unless it is gray/parallel imported out of Europe.
